Output 66debcbc9f79b9b2d3141ac3afb0ee6628e5af2fe295f37e61f859eca61b220a:0

value
1017403
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6582326ab71f57fc380289ef5d24d9985fd1c665 OP_EQUAL
address
3Awk9AGjp6gPp13Fr1pVpwBCx4zgamkFJV
transaction
66debcbc9f79b9b2d3141ac3afb0ee6628e5af2fe295f37e61f859eca61b220a
spent
true